> I just got back from my lab picking up some wedding proofs.  This is
> a
> lab that has done most of it's work with professionals - team sports,
> weddings, portraits, etc.  They do some retail business
> (individuals), but not much.
> 
> While there, I talked with one of the longtime employees.  I asked
> him how
> much volume they are doing now with film.  He said that they are down
> to about 8 rolls of C-41 a day and they sold off their E6 and B&W
> processing equipment - not enough business.  He doesn't know how much
> longer they will still do film - hardly worth the bother for them
> anymore.
> 
> Not really trying to say anything about film versus digital - just
> giving an update on the state of things here in Sacramento,
> California.
